Trinity Women's Basketball Beats UT

In the 1975-1976 season, the Trinity Women’s basketball team had “the greatest victory Trinity has had in anything” according to coach Libby Johnson (Trinitonian 1975, p. 7). The Trinity women’s basketball team beat the University of Texas Longhorns 67-66 in a regular season game at Trinity’s Sam’s gym (Trinitonian 1975, p 7). It took a comeback effort from the Trinity Women’s team. In the first half, the Trinity women’s team found themselves down 19-10 but came back to only trail 28-27 at halftime. The second half turned out to be full of back and forth action and with 33 seconds left Trinity found themselves down 66-60 and without possession of the ball. This was before the three point line so making up a 6 point deficit in 33 seconds would take some magic. First, Trinity drew an offensive foul to get the ball back and followed that with Jill Harenberg getting a bucket to cut the lead to 66-62. In the next play, Harenberg stole the inbound pass and passed to Patti McBee who scored to make the score 66-64. In the following play, it was McBee who stole the inbound pass and passed to Harenberg who scored while being fouled to make the score all tied up 66-66 and had a free throw to take the lead. Harenberg made the free throw to put Trinity ahead 67-66 with 17 seconds left in the game. In the final possession of the game, the Longhorns needed to score to avoid losing the game but Trinity’s Harenberg stole the ball with 4 seconds left in the game sealing the victory for Trinity (Trinitonian 1975, p.7).

After the final buzzer, the crowd rushed Trinity’s bench with great excitement. After the game, Patti McBee was in tears of joy when asked about the game and being surrounded by the wild crowd. “I told the girls at halftime we could come back and beat them but I didn’t think it would be like this” said McBee. Coach Libby Johnson described this win as the “greatest victory in the history of this town” (Trinitonian 1975, p. 7).

This victory was very important in gaining interest and attention for the Women’s Athletics program at Trinity. This was in the second season in which the Women’s sports teams were referred to as Intercollegiate Athletics instead of Extramurals (Trinitonian 1974, page 11). Shirley Poteet brought up this game when describing some of Libby Johnson’s accomplishments. During her time as coach of the Intercollegiate Athletics Women’s Basketball team she was 60-64 from 1974-1980 excluding the 1976-1977 season which was not listed (Trinity, 2015).
